I suppose > the %pe vs. %d does that, but it's not quite obvious. Agreed. I think something like: "BPMP transfer failed for PCIe #%u: %pe" would work better for the first message. That's roughly in line with other error messages for BPMP message transfer errors (as opposed to the errors returned from BPMP as a result of a successful transfer). >=20 > > + > > +static void tegra264_pcie_icc_set(struct tegra264_pcie *pcie) > > +{ > > + u32 value, speed, width, bw; > > + int err; > > + > > + value =3D readw(pcie->ecam + XTL_RC_PCIE_CFG_LINK_STATUS); > > + speed =3D FIELD_GET(PCI_EXP_LNKSTA_CLS, value); > > + width =3D FIELD_GET(PCI_EXP_LNKSTA_NLW, value); > > + > > + bw =3D width * (PCIE_SPEED2MBS_ENC(speed) / BITS_PER_BYTE); >=20 > PCIE_SPEED2MBS_ENC takes enum pci_bus_speed values rather than > LNKSTA_CLS values. The > remove callback will then try to remove things again. I think the intent of the original code was to allow the driver to continue to probe, so that the root complex would show up, but with no devices enumerated. I don't know if we really need that, since we also have no hotplug support there's never going to be any devices added to the bus if the initial link up fails, as far as I can tell. I'll turn this into a failure for now, we can revisit this if we ever need hotplug support.
